go
-
SVG 元素绘制标准菱形(钻石形)教程
本教程详细讲解如何使用SVG的gon>元素绘制标准的菱形(钻石形)。我们将通过分析一个常见错误案例,强调定义points属性时顶点顺序的重要性,并提供一个简洁有效的代码示例,帮助读者正确创建所需的图形,避免出现意外的填充效果,确保绘制出预期的菱形。 理解 SVG 元素 svg(可缩放矢量图形)…
-
R语言DT表格导出HTML教程:完美保留FixedColumns特性
本文旨在解决R语言中DT数据表格使用htmlwidgets::saveWidget导出为HTML文件时,FixedColumns功能失效及表格宽度异常的问题。核心方案是在保存前,通过修改DT对象内部的sizingPolicy属性,将其defaultWidth设置为”100%”…
-
SVG 绘制标准菱形:点坐标详解与实践
本文详细讲解如何利用SVG的gon>元素绘制标准的菱形。通过分析点坐标的正确设置,避免常见的填充错误,如被错误识别为三角形对。文章提供了一个清晰的示例代码,帮助读者理解并实践SVG图形绘制的关键技巧。 SVG 元素基础 svg(scalable vector graphics)是一种基于xml…
-
SVG polygon 绘制菱形:点坐标详解与实践
本教程详细阐述如何利用 SVG 的 polygon 元素绘制标准菱形。我们将深入理解 polygon 的点坐标工作原理,指出常见的绘制误区,并提供一个清晰、可行的代码示例。通过掌握正确的点序列定义方法,您将能够高效、准确地在网页中创建自定义菱形图形。 理解 SVG polygon 元素 SVG(可缩…
-
HTML代码怎么实现无障碍访问_HTML代码无障碍访问设计原则与实现方法
语义化HTML是无障碍设计的基石,它通过使用具有明确含义的标签(如、、等)让浏览器和辅助技术正确理解页面结构与功能。相比用模拟组件,原生语义标签自带可访问性特性,无需额外ARIA即可支持屏幕阅读器识别和键盘操作。这不仅提升代码可维护性,也确保用户能高效导航、理解内容层级并完成交互,是实现包容性网页设…
-
在 Heroku 应用中使用 Python 创建文件并提供下载链接
本文介绍了如何在 Heroku 平台上使用 Flask 框架,通过 Python 创建文件,并提供前端下载链接的实现方法。重点讲解了后端文件创建与读取,以及前端通过 JavaScript 使用 AJAX 请求获取文件内容并生成下载链接的关键步骤。通过本文,开发者可以学习到如何在 Heroku 应用中…
-
Selenium Python:从iframe表单中高效抓取数据
本文详细阐述了如何使用Python Selenium库从嵌入式iframe表单中准确提取数据。重点讲解了处理iframe的两个关键步骤:首先,通过ID正确切换到iframe上下文;其次,在iframe内部利用XPath定位目标元素并提取文本内容。文章旨在帮助开发者规避常见的InvalidSelect…
-
生成Heroku应用中动态生成文件的下载链接
本文介绍了如何在Heroku应用中,通过Flask后端动态生成文件,并在前端通过JavaScript实现文件下载功能。由于Heroku的文件系统是临时的,每次dyno重启都会被清除,因此我们需要在用户请求时动态生成文件并提供下载。本文将提供Python Flask后端代码和JavaScript前端代…
-
使用Selenium从Iframe中提取表单信息:Python网页抓取实战
本教程旨在解决使用Selenium进行网页抓取时,从Iframe内部表单提取信息的核心问题。文章将详细阐述如何正确切换到Iframe上下文,避免常见的InvalidSelectorException,并通过示例代码演示如何定位并提取Iframe内特定元素(如姓名、职位、公司)的文本内容,确保数据抓取…
-
SVG矢量图形是如何嵌入HTML的?SVG标签的基本用法入门。
SVG是基于XML的矢量图形格式,可直接嵌入HTML,通过标签绘制矩形、圆形等图形,支持CSS和JavaScript控制,适合创建可缩放、交互式图形。 :绘制多边形,points定义顶点坐标 与CSS和JavaScript结合 SVG元素可以添加class、id,像普通HTML元素一样被样式和脚本操…